1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ia vs. 1970 Lancia Fulvia
To start off, 1970 Lancia Fulvia is newer by 7 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ia would be higher. At 1,584 cc (4 cylinders), 1970 Lancia Fulvia is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1970 Lancia Fulvia (112 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 7 more horse power than 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ia. (105 HP @ 6200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1970 Lancia Fulvia should accelerate faster than 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1970 Lancia Fulvia weights approximately 30 kg more than 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1970 Lancia Fulvia (153 Nm @ 4500 RPM) has 20 more torque (in Nm) than 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ia. (133 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 1970 Lancia Fulvia will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1963 Alfa Romeo Giulia.
